Raymond Roger Olson, age 66, of Fargo, ND passed away on January 2, 2014 at his home at New Horizons Manor. 

Raymond was born on September 13, 1947 to Bennie and Margaret (Elliott) Olson of Thief River Falls, MN.  He attended school in Canada, Detroit Lakes, MN, Fergus Falls, MN and Okanagan College in Armstrong, BC, Canada.  Raymond struggled with some developmental disabilities, but was very proud when he completed his GED when he was in his fifties. 

Raymond enjoyed his years of employment at various businesses.  His earliest career was being a newspaper carrier.  He also worked at a Thrift Store helping with stocking and packaging.  He also worked at a carpentry shop constructing small pieces of furniture. 

Raymond’s love of his life was his music and movie collections.  He had a large collection of classic TV shows and old movies.  He collected and loved the country western music of the 1930’s and the 1940’s.  He loved singing and knew hundreds of songs by heart.   He loved an audience and would sing any of his favorite songs at people’s request. 

Raymond spent his life living in Thief River Falls, Canada and Fargo.  He made many life-long friends along the way.  He loved to visit with people and enjoyed sharing his knowledge of the music industry.   He attended Fargo Baptist Church and had made many new friends there. 

Raymond is survived by his brother, Richard (Elva) of Canada, nieces, Charlynn and Lanita and one nephew, John.  Also survived by his Uncle and Aunt, Robert and Shirley Elliott of Moorhead.  His cousins, Ron (Jill) Elliott, Vicky (Dan) Osowski, Jim (Arika) Elliott, Deb (Ellis) Aakre, Mike (Cami) Elliott, Bill Elliott and Marvin (Elsie)  Elliott. 

Raymond was preceded in death by his parents, Bennie and Margaret (Elliott) Olson, and his Aunt and Uncle, Burt and Maxine Elliott.
